How do you grill clams and mussels?

Put clams, wine, oil, sliced garlic and chile in a large disposable aluminum roasting pan and stir. Cover pan tightly with heavy-duty foil. Place pan on the grill and cover. Let cook undisturbed for 10 minutes, then use mitts to open foil and stir in mussels.

How do you know when clams are done on the grill?

Cover grill and let clams cook for 2 minutes. Open grill and check clams, using tongs to remove any that have opened, and transfer them to a large bowl. Be careful not to spill clams’ juices when transferring them. Close grill lid and check every 30 seconds, removing clams as they open.

How do you prepare clams and mussels?

Cooking Mussels & Clams

  1. Add just enough liquid to a deep pan or stockpot to cover the bottom completely.
  2. Cover the pan and heat on medium to high heat.
  3. Once the liquid is boiling, add the shellfish.
  4. Cook until the shells are all popped open.
  5. Then, remove from the heat and serve.

How do you cook mussels on the grill?

Cover the mussels with a fitted lid, and then close the grill lid. Grill (over indirect heat) for about 6-8 minutes or until whole mussels open up. If the mussels were frozen and already in the half shell, then they should still cook in 6-8 minutes. Serve.

Should mussels be washed before cooking?

Before you cook them, you need to clean them. Rope-grown mussels are usually very clean, but mussels that have been dredged from the seabed will have barnacles on them and grit inside. Place the mussels in the sink under running water.

Can you steam clams on a gas grill?

Place clams on grill over medium heat. Cover grill; steam clams 5 minutes. Check and remove any clams that are wide open. Cover grill; continue steaming 5 minutes longer or until all clams have opened wide.
